Output e17f3454c8a2986c81ad04b951a06a6daecfe04e32389a97c65140dd13ad7af1:0

value
1334735
script pubkey
OP_0 OP_PUSHBYTES_20 ca9133c8b3f27ddc0cc006fce7c1558528fc911d
address
bc1qe2gn8j9n7f7acrxqqm7w0s24s550eygakex7sk
transaction
e17f3454c8a2986c81ad04b951a06a6daecfe04e32389a97c65140dd13ad7af1
confirmations
153338
spent
true